The technology behind FDUSD is based on several prominent blockchain networks, including Ethereum, BNB Chain, Sui, Solana, and Arbitrum. This multichain approach allows FDUSD to be highly versatile and adaptable for various platforms and use cases. The blockchain infrastructure that supports FDUSD ensures strong security and transparency, which are essential for building trust in digital currencies.
